The Essence of Love in St. John’s Teachings

One of the core principles articulated by St. John of the Cross is the transformative power of love—specifically, love for Christ. He emphasizes that this love compels believers to detach themselves from worldly distractions and instead focus on their spiritual growth and relationship with God. This idea is crucial today, as many individuals find themselves overwhelmed by external pressures and seeking solace in spiritual practices.

The Call to Recollection

Recollection, as described by St. John, refers to a state where individuals learn to withdraw from worldly concerns and turn their attention inward. This practice is essential for cultivating a loving relationship with Christ. Here are some key aspects of recollection:

  • Finding Quiet Moments: Set aside time daily for meditation and prayer.
  • Letting Go of Distractions: Identify and reduce distractions in your environment.
  • Reflective Journaling: Write down your thoughts and feelings to deepen your connection with Christ.

Developing Fortitude through Trials

St. John of the Cross teaches that encountering spiritual trials can strengthen one’s faith. The challenges faced often serve as a catalyst for growth. This emphasis on fortitude is particularly relevant in today's society, where adversity is common. Here are some ways to develop spiritual fortitude:

  • Embrace Challenges: View difficulties as opportunities for spiritual growth.
  • Seek Community Support: Surround yourself with like-minded individuals who share your spiritual goals.
  • Stay Committed to Prayer: Maintain a consistent prayer life, especially during tough times.

The Role of Patience in Spiritual Union

Patience is a vital component in the journey towards union with the divine. St. John encourages believers to cultivate patience, understanding that true spiritual connections take time. In a world that often demands instant gratification, this message is crucial. Here are some tips for fostering patience in your spiritual journey:

  • Practice Mindfulness: Engage in mindfulness exercises to remain present and aware.
  • Celebrate Small Victories: Acknowledge the small steps in your spiritual growth.
  • Trust the Process: Have faith in the timing of your spiritual journey.
